The Compass Pointe House in Whistler, Canada

Completed in 2009, the Compass Pointe House is located in Whistler, a resort town in the province of British Columbia, Canada. Whistler was the Host Mountain Resort of the Vancouver 2010 Winter Olympic and Paralympic Games.

Designed by Sean Anderson of Progressive Concept Design, in collaboration with Kelly Deck for the interior & exterior finishes, this five bedroom contemporary home incorporates local stone, sandblasted fir, heated floors, open beams and floor to ceiling windows that frame a view of the village, Blackcomb mountains and Fissile Peak.

The house hit the market in 2009 and was originally offered at $6,490,000 (CAD). The property is still on sale, offered now at $5,999,000.
